Types of Refresh Monitors - Raster Scan and Random Scan

There are two types of refresh monitors, i.e. the Raster Scan and Random Scan that will be illustrated separately.

Note:

1)  Within a Random Scan System, the Display buffer stores the picture information. Further, the device is able of producing pictures invented of lines but not of curves. Therefore, it is also termed as "Line display device or Vector display device or Calligraphic display device".

2) Within a Raster Scan System, the Frame buffer stores the picture information that is the bit plane along with m rows and n columns. Due to this type of storage the system is able of producing realistic images although the restriction is the line segments that may not show to be smooth.
